Warning Signs You Need Temperature-Controlled Drying

Water damage can be sneaky, and it’s essential to catch the warning signs early to prevent costly repairs and health hazards. Here are some common signs that you need Temperature-Controlled Drying: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

If you notice a persistent musty smell in your property, it could be a sign of hidden moisture. Our team can help you detect and remove these odors using our state-of-the-art equipment and techniques.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age, which can lead to costly repairs if left untreated. Our team can help you restore your flooring to its original state.

Peeling Paint or Wallpaper

Peeling paint or wallpaper can be a sign of water damage or high humidity. Our team can help you restore your walls to their original state.

Discolored or Faded Drywall

Discolored or faded drywall can be a sign of water damage or high humidity. Our team can help you restore your drywall to its original state.

Water Stains or Rings

Water stains or rings on your ceiling or walls can be a sign of water damage. Our team can help you remove these stains and prevent further damage.

Mold or Mildew Growth

Mold or mildew growth can be a sign of hidden moisture. Our team can help you detect and remove these growths using our state-of-the-art equipment and techniques.

Temperature-Controlled Drying v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small water leak (less than 1 gallon) Yes No You can likely handle a small water leak yourself with a wet/dry vacuum and some towels.
Large water leak (more than 1 gallon) No Yes A large water leak needs specialized equipment and expertise to prevent further damage.
Water damage affecting multiple rooms No Yes Water damage affecting multiple rooms needs a comprehensive drying plan and specialized equipment.
Water damage causing structural issues No Yes Water damage causing structural issues needs immediate attention from a professional to prevent further damage.
Water damage affecting sensitive electronics or equipment No Yes Water damage affecting sensitive electronics or equipment needs specialized equipment and expertise to prevent further damage.
Water damage causing musty odors or mold growth No Yes Water damage causing musty odors or mold growth needs specialized equipment and expertise to remove.

Common Questions About Temperature-Controlled Drying

Q: How long does the drying process take?

A: The drying process typically takes 3-5 days, but this can vary depending on the severity and size of the affected area. Our team will work closely with you to develop a customized drying plan that meets your needs and timeline.

Q: What equipment do you use for Temperature-Controlled Drying?

A: We use state-of-the-art equipment, including desiccants, dehumidifiers, and air movers, to dry your property efficiently and effectively. Our technicians will carefully place these devices in strategic locations to increase airflow and reduce moisture levels.
